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Garrowhill to Brinnington start from as little as £15.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Garrowhill to Brinnington start from £75.40 one way, or £107.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Garrowhill to Brinnington are available for £80.50 one way, or £161.00 return

Station Facilities & Ticketing

For those planning their travels, Garrowhill train station's ticket office operates from Monday to Saturday, opening bright and early at 05:56 and closing at 19:44. Though there's no staffed ticket service on Sundays, the station is well equipped with self-service ticket machines where you can easily collect tickets booked online. These machines are accessible to those with mobility impairments, ensuring that purchasing tickets is straightforward for everyone.

In terms of support, there's a help point where passengers can rely on staff assistance during the hours that the ticket office is open. With customer information screens displaying departures and announcements, you'll be kept in the loop about your journey plans. While the station does feature an induction loop to assist hearing-impaired passengers, it lacks accessibility features like lifts or wheelchair availability, indicating its Category B rating due to the need for passengers to navigate using ramps and stairs.

Accessibility and Convenience

While offering step-free access on certain platforms, passengers should be mindful of the possible prominence in the gap between train and platform when boarding or alighting. There are no toilet facilities or baby-changing areas, so travelers should plan accordingly. Secure bicycle storage is limited but available, supporting the eco-conscious commuter. Facilities at Brinnington Station

For those planning their travels, Brinnington offers a convenient ticket office open from 06:30 to 20:50 on weekdays and from 07:20 to 14:25 on Saturdays. Although the station closes its ticket office on Sundays, ticket machines are available for purchases and collections. Accessibility is prioritized here, with accessible ticket machines and induction loops, ensuring a smoother experience for all passengers. However, travelers should note that there are no waiting rooms or toilet facilities on-site.

Onward Travel Options

Reaching your final destination from Brinnington Station is a breeze. Well-connected to various transport links, bus services can be found around 80 yards away on Middlesex Road. For those who prefer taxis, you can access services via Cab4You. Whether you're commuting to work or exploring the local area, onward travel has got you covered.
